Latest in Apple

Image credit:

Apple launches online store in Russia, avoids Yakov Smirnoff gags


It was last summer when we first heard the rumblings that Apple was preparing to launch a retail presence in Russia, and a year later, it's arrived. The company has opened a localized version of its online store, letting locals snap up the fruity devices without resorting to a middle man. There's no word on if this'll be followed up with a retail presence, but we imagine Apple will have to amend its T-Shirt-based retail uniform for those unyielding Siberian winters.

From around the web